Yep, you can choose your hemisphere when you first start your Animal Crossing: New Horizons game. This choice affects your season cycle, so if you live in the Northern Hemisphere but wanna experience snow in July, just set your game to the Southern Hemisphere! But remember, once you choose, you're stuck with it unless you're up for starting your island life all over again.
